Tasks

-Prepare and present design solutions and project updates to clients and key stakeholders -Lead and deliver multi-disciplinary workplace projects with a fee value from £500k -Interpret client briefs and coordinate the design process from concept to completion, ensuring alignment with client expectations, Arcadis standards, and regulatory requirements -Oversee project planning, resource allocation, and timely delivery, collaborating with internal teams and external consultants. -Assist in preparation of proposals & bid documents -Build and maintain strong client relationships, acting as a trusted advisor throughout the project lifecycle -Coordinating project design, construction, and management with both internal and external stakeholders while ensuring quality control and project execution -Ensure technical delivery, quality assurance, and commercial performance-driven design across all RIBA stages -Workplace Strategy - analyse client needs, provide solutions, and implement alternative workplace strategies -Manage project teams, fostering a collaborative and high-performing work environment

What You Bring

-Strong analytical, problem-solving, organisational, and time-management skills -Excellent verbal, written, and visual communication skills, with proven capability in client presentations -Membership of a relevant professional body (e.g., BIID, RIBA, ARB, or similar) preferred -Demonstrated experience across all RIBA Work Stages, with a deep understanding of workplace design principles and strategy -Proficiency in Revit, CDE platforms, and knowledge of other industry-standard design software -Accredited with or actively pursuing BREEAM, WELL, or equivalent sustainability credentials (advantageous) -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ent) in Interior Design, Architecture, or Design Management -10+ years' experience with a strong record of leading workplace design projects in the UK -Creative, innovative thinker with a passion for delivering transformative, people-focused work environments -Experience delivering projects in a BIM environment -Exceptional leadership, team management, and mentoring skills

About Arcadis

-Evolved into a global design, engineering and consultancy powerhouse. -Excels in major infrastructure, water management, urban building, transport and industrial manufacturing projects worldwide. -Recent standout assignments include flood defences in New York, the Sydney Metro, and sustainable legacy planning for the Paris Olympics. -Structured around core business areas—Places, Mobility, Resilience and Intelligence—backed by digital centres of excellence. -Notable for blending data-driven tools with traditional consulting to optimise asset lifecycles and smart infrastructure.
